‘If only you knew what made for peace’, by The Very Revd Canon Richard Sewell

Sunday February 15, 2:00 pm to 4:00 pm
Free

The Very Revd Canon Richard SewellThe Very Revd Canon Richard Sewell, Dean of St George’s College, Jerusalem is holding a talk in Tewkesbury Abbey, called ‘If only you knew what made for peace’. Living and serving in the heart of the Holy Land since 2018, Dean Richard has become a globally respected spokesperson and a regular voice on international media regarding the tragedies in Israel and Palestine.

With a background in major inter-faith projects and decades of ministry, he offers a rare eyewitness perspective on the conflict. His ‘radical empathy’ and deep theological insight provide a unique bridge across bitter divides. In a time of simplified headlines, this is a vital opportunity to hear a nuanced, compassionate reflection on the ‘way of peace’ from someone at the centre of the situation.

Refreshments are from 2pm.
